I PURCHASED A USED 2009 MAZDA5 KNOWING THAT IT NEEDED TIRES. AFTER BUYING NEW TIRES I HAD THE CAR ALIGNED. I WAS TOLD THE ALIGNMENT WAS "WITHIN SPEC" DESPITE THE FACT THAT THE REAR CAMBER WAS SET IN SUCH A MANNER THAT THE TIRES SHOP SAID I'D BE LUCKY TO GET 15,000 MILES OUT OF MY NEW TIRES. I WAS ALSO INFORMED THAT THERE WAS NO ADJUSTMENT FOR REAR CAMBER WITHOUT BUYING A $600 CAMBER KIT. I TOOK IT TO THE DEALER, ASSUMING THEY HAD MORE EXPERIENCE WITH THE CAR, BUT WAS TOLD THE SAME THING. IN ORDER TO PROPERLY ALIGN THE CAR I WOULD HAVE TO BUY AN AFTERMARKET KIT. I BELIEVE THIS IS A SAFETY ISSUE BECAUSE WITH THE EXTREME AND UNADJUSTABLE NEGATIVE CAMBER TIRES CAN WEAR DOWN TO THE CORD ON THE INSIDE EDGE WHILE LOOKING NEARLY NEW ON THE OUTER EDGE. ALL THIS HAPPENS RATHER QUICKLY WHILE THE CAR IS TECHNICALLY WITHIN THE RATHER WIDE SPECIFICATION SET BY MAZDA. MAZDA CUSTOMER SERVICE DENIES ANY KNOWLEDGE ABOUT THIS PROBLEM DESPITE HUNDREDS, IF NOT THOUSANDS OF PEOPLE CLAIMING TO HAVE BROUGHT IT TO THEIR ATTENTION. MAZDA KNOWS THIS IS A DANGEROUS PROBLEM, BUT IGNORES THE ISSUE. *TR

WHILE DRIVING AT 70MPH ON US23 IN MICHIGAN, TPMS LOW PRESSURE TELLTALE ILLUMINATED. WITHIN 30 SECS, VEHICLE BEGAN TO PULL HARD TO THE LEFT. PULLED OFF THE SIDE OF THIS 4 LANE 70MPH HIGHWAY IN THE RAIN TO INVESTIGATE. LEFT FRONT TIRE COMPLETELY FLAT. NUT HOLDING THE TPMS SENSOR TO THE RIM WAS MISSING & HAD CORRODED, ALLOWING THE TPMS SENSOR TO FALL INSIDE TIRE CAVITY, RESULTING IN RAPID AIR LOSS. THREADS OF TPMS SENSOR EXHIBITED CORROSION. DROVE VEHICLE TO GMC DEALERSHIP IN MILAN MI WHICH CONFIRMED THE TPMS SENSOR NUT FAILURE DUE TO CORROSION. TIRE DESTROYED, RIM EDGE CHEWED UP. CONTACTED MAZDA USA AND THEY WOULD NOT OFFER ANY CONSIDERATION, STATING THAT THE 3 YEAR WARRANTY HAD EXPIRED 1 MONTH PRIOR, AND THAT CORROSION WAS NOT COVERED BEYOND 3 YEARS. I STATED THAT THIS ISN'T A COSMETIC RUST ISSUE, THAT THE CORROSION RESULTED IN A SAFETY CONCERN FOR ME AND MY FAMILY, BUT MAZDA WOULD NOT OFFER ANY RESOLUTION. THE VEHICLE HAS BEEN DRIVEN DURING 3 MILD OHIO WINTERS; THERE IS NOT ANY SIGNS OF CORROSION ANYWHERE ELSE ON THE VEHICLE; I DRIVE THE CAR THRU AUTOMATIC CAR WASHES EVERY 3 WEEKS OR SO IN THE WINTER JUST TO WASH OFF ANY ROAD SALT. NO OTHER COMPONENT ON THE VEHICLE IS EXHIBITING CORROSION. HAD VEHICLE ON LIFT TO INSPECT THE UNDERBODY. IT DOES NOT SEEM TECHNICALLY SOUND THAT A VEHICLE COMPONENT SPECIFICALLY MANDATE BY NHTSA TO PREVENT TIRES FROM BEING RAN LOW IN INFLATION PRESSURE ON A VEHICLE SHOULD INSTEAD CAUSE MY TIRE TO RAPIDLY LOSE ALL AIR PRESSURE. THIS IS A SAFETY ISSUE. I BOUGHT THIS VEHICLE NEW AND KNOW ITS SERVICE LIFE. THIS TPMS SENSOR WAS IN USE FOR ONLY 37 MONTHS. A 3 CENT NUT PUT MY FAMILY AT SIGNIFICANT SAFETY RISK. *TR

10V600000 · Fuel System, Other:delivery:fuel Pump

Nov 24, 2010

MAZDA IS RECALLING CERTAIN MODEL YEAR 2009-2010 MAZDA5 VEHICLES MANUFACTURED FROM JUNE 29, 2009, THROUGH APRIL 28, 2010. WATER MAY NOT HAVE BEEN REMOVED COMPLETELY FROM THE HARNESS CONNECTOR OF THE FUEL PUMP DUE TO VARIATIONS IN THE FUEL TANK LEAK CHECK PROCESS PERFORMED BEFORE VEHICLE ASSEMBLY. THE CONNECTOR PIN MAY CORRODE, POTENTIALLY CAUSING THE PIN TO BREAK.

Consequence & remedy

Consequence: THIS COULD LEAD TO AN INOPERATIVE FUEL PUMP, ENGINE STALL AND THE INABILITY TO RESTART THE ENGINE INCREASING THE RISK OF A CRASH.

Remedy: DEALERS WILL INSPECT THE FUEL PUMP CONNECTOR AND IF NECESSARY IT WILL BE REPLACED AND THE HARNESS WILL BE REPAIRED FREE OF CHARGE. THE SAFETY RECALL BEGAN ON DECEMBER 6, 2010. OWNERS MAY CONTACT MAZDA CUSTOMER ASSISTANCE CENTER AT 1-800-222-5500.

10V374000 · Steering:electric Power Assist System

Aug 12, 2010

MAZDA IS RECALLING CERTAIN MODEL YEAR 2007-2009 MAZDA3 AND MAZDA5 VEHICLES MANUFACTURED FROM APRIL 2, 2007 THROUGH NOVEMBER 30, 2008. THESE VEHICLES MAY HAVE A CONDITION IN WHICH A SUDDEN LOSS OF POWER STEERING ASSIST COULD OCCUR AT ANY TIME WHILE DRIVING THE VEHICLE.

Consequence & remedy

Consequence: POWER STEERING ASSIST IS SUDDENLY LOST REDUCING THE DRIVER'S ABILITY TO STEER THE VEHICLE AS TYPICALLY EXPECTED, AND INCREASING THE RISK OF A CRASH.

Remedy: MAZDA WILL NOTIFY OWNERS, AND DEALERS WILL REPLACE THE POWER STEERING PUMP AND LINES FREE OF CHARGE. THE SAFETY RECALL BEGAN ON SEPTEMBER 15, 2010. OWNERS MAY CONTACT MAZDA CUSTOMER ASSISTANCE CENTER AT 1-800-222-5500.

PE10021 · Loss Of Electric Power Steering Assist

Opened Jun 28, 2010 · Closed Nov 29, 2010

Status: closed (inferred from source dates) · Steering; Steering:electric Power Assist System; Steering:hydraulic Power Assist System; Steering:hydraulic Power Assist:hose, Piping, And Connections; Steering:hydraulic Power Assist:power Steering Fluid; Steering:hydraulic Power Assist:pump

The subject vehicles have electro-hydraulic power assist steering (EHPAS).The complaint counts shown above alleged a loss of power steering assist in the subject vehicles.Usually, but not always, the loss is accompanied by the simultaneous lighting of an indicator light on the dash.The complaints include 14 alleged crashes involving 6 injuries.On Mazda3 and Mazda5 vehicles manufactured from April 2, 2007 through November 30, 2008, rust may have formed inside the EPAS high-pressure pipe during manufacture due to improper processing.If the rust is present it may damage the power steering pump bearings leading to an increased load on the electric motor; this results in an elevated operating temperature for the EPAS system.To prevent excessive overheating of the system, which could potentially cause permanent damage, afailsafe mode which de-powers the electric pump is implemented.This causes a loss of power assist making it more difficult to steer the vehicle, especially at lower vehicle speeds.Once the failsafe is implemented the EPAS system will remain disabled until the ignition is turned off.However EPAS will be re-enabled if the operating temperature is reduced (i.e., within an acceptable range) on a subsequent drive cycle.On August 8, 2010 Mazda submitted a Part 573 defect information report initiating Safety Recall 10V-374 to remedy the subject vehicles.The report, which contains additional details on the remedy repair, is available at http://www-odi.nhtsa.dot.gov/recalls/.ODI notes that the affected population shown in that report includes approximately 8,000 vehicles Mazda repaired prior to initiating the recall.
